Answer:
A. 4x-10
Step-by-step explanation:
We see that this is a rectangle. To find the perimeter, we do L+W+L+W. So in this case, we can do (x+2)+(x-7)+(x+2)+(x-7). We can also simplify this to 2(x+2)+2(x-7)
Combine like terms now.
Simplify this to:
2x+4+2x-14
Simplify further:
4x-10

Answer:
The company should spend 20,000 dollars on advertising in order to avoid losing money.
Step-by-step explanation:
You know that the relationship between dollars spent on advertising X, and earnings P, for a particular company is:
P= 1.5* X -30,000
You want to know how much money the company should spend on advertising so that the company doesn't lose money. That is, the company has no losses but no profits. So this means that P must have a value of 0.
So, replacing:
0= 1.5*X - 30,000
Solving:
30,000= 1.5*X
30,000÷ 1.5= X
20,000= X
